  • retour Wash, Care, Shine: Your Wig's Beauty Ritual

    To properly wash and care for a wig, you must first gently detangle it using an appropriate brush, working from the tips towards the roots to avoid pulling on the fibers. Next, immerse it in a basin of lukewarm water with a mild shampoo specifically designed for wigs. There's no need to scrub: simply massage gently to remove impurities. Once washed, rinse it thoroughly with clean water, always in the direction of the hair. Then, apply a suitable conditioner or treatment, leave it on for a few minutes, and rinse again. For drying, blot the wig with a towel without twisting it, and let it air dry naturally on a wig stand to maintain its shape. Avoid heat sources like hairdryers, unless the wig is designed to withstand them. Regular maintenance, with gentle brushing after each use and proper storage, will help preserve its beauty longer.

  • The boar bristle brush for afro hair is ideal for smoothing, styling, and taming textured hair without breakage. Thanks to its natural bristles, it distributes scalp oils along the entire length of the hair, boosting shine and reducing frizz. Perfect for finishing slicked-back hairstyles (buns, afro puffs, braids) or gently brushing baby hair. An essential tool in the afro hair care routine.
